Haileyville hadn't done well against Canadian recently (they were 1-8 in their previous nine matchups), but they didn't let the past get in their way on Tuesday. The Haileyville Warriors secured a 50-46 W over the Canadian Cougars. Winning may never get old, but the Warriors sure are getting used to it with their fourth in a row.
Haileyville's victory was their fourth straight on the road, which pushed their record up to 5-3. Those victories came thanks to their offensive performance across that stretch, as they averaged 55.5 points per game. As for Canadian, they are on an eight-game losing streak (dating back to last season) that has dropped them down to 0-4.
Haileyville will take on Whitesboro at 5:15 p.m. on Thursday. As for Canadian, a feisty cat fight will be fought when the Canadian Cougars take on the Keota Lions at 3:00 p.m. on Thursday.
